Urban Underbrush is a webcomic featuring two rabbits, Dynamite and Detonator, bringing the family explosive demolition business east. They try to pose as a human to rent a room, only to discover that they fit right into the Grass Roots House, and its collection of tenants perfectly well as rabbits.
